LOWCOUNTRY LIVING, ELEGANT, YET, COMFORTABLE

This spacious home, on beachfront with glorious views, is designed for a large gathering of family and/or friends. The main living area, warmed by heart-of-pine bead-board and flooring, has five sofas to accommodate hanging-out and visiting. Antique dining table seats 10-16 with four stools at the adjoining kitchen counter/bar (plus a high chair for tots).

Both areas look out over the set-down screen porch with tables, chairs, rockers, hammock, and sundeck onto the beautiful white beach and ocean. You are just close enough to see dolphins frolick from inside the home.

Pool safety with small children concerns us, so we stick with the shared pool close by instead, and keep mini sun shade pools, 62x62x48 for guests to set up on deck if they choose. Also, our GOLF Cart is a fun way to scoot about the island.

PRIVACY!

Designed for congregating, this home also offers individual privacy. Each of the bedrooms has its own HDTV with cable, four of these have ocean views and three have doors onto the upper level deck. The large kid's room has been painted to resemble an aquarium. It has two sets of bunks with trundles under each.

We are set up to very comfortably accommodate 10 adults with 2-6 children, or 12 is our FIRM MAX for ALL-ADULT GROUPS, for your comfort and our home's safety.

Free private XFinity WIFI and digital cable TV.

The underneath of this home is a grill-out, hang-out, play area, white washed and open-air, 14 ft ceiling. It has a gas and charcoal grill, a tiki bar area, ping pong table, hammock chairs, GOLF CART, and various outdoor/beach games, as well as outdoor table and chairs. We keep 8-11 or so beach/sand chairs (along with the resin adirondacks that are great for beach), a large cooler, and an awesome all-terain Wonder Wheeler to tote your things across your private boardwalk and down the dune. I also have info for a service that will set you up with wood and canvas loungers and umbrellas each morn. Call or email to ask about our pool access.

LOCATION... LOCATION... LOCATION!

We choose this specific spot to build for the closest legal proximity to the beach (20 yds down our private boardwalk), safe swimming areas, and non-crowded privacy from the commercial area, a 3/4 mile walk.

Private Chef - Ask about Tsamin's awesome Lowcountry dinners feeding 11-15, delivered to the home with 48 hour notice for a perfectdinner in.

You are 3/4 mile walk or drive down the beachfront to the Banana Cabana, Long Island Cafe, Coconut Joe's, Acme Lowcountry Grill, and many great restaurants. 3/4 mile the other way to The Boathouse Restaurant on Breech Inlet. The world famous Windjammer beach bar offers up live entertainment.

While enjoying the Island Life, you can go swimming, body surfing, play volleyball, dine at oceanfront restaurants, bike the beaches, jog, cruise the intercoastal waterway, sail, surf, windsurf, take in some live music, shop the boutiques. Check out the scuba diving or go deep sea fishing. Relax at a spa or try horseback riding. Kayak, parasail, water-ski, fish, go 'Crabin or Shrimpin,' walk the beach for shells, take a sunset cruise, charter a small boat, explore uninhabited islands, play some of the South’s finest golf courses.

You are only ten miles from the Historic District of Downtown Charleston. Take in the charm of this beautiful city and learn more about Charleston on a horse-drawn carriage ride, or tour Charleston Bay and Fort Sumter by boat. South Carolina Aquarium, world class restaurants, the Charleston City Open Market and shopping galore, live theater, live music, museums, and more.

You are just five minutes from Mount Pleasant Towne Centre: an upscale shopping experience in classic southern style. With over 65 national and local tenants, including: Banana Republic, Gap, Bath & Body Works, Caché, Men's Wearhouse and Old Navy, as well as the regions only J.Jill, Coldwater Creek and Francesca's. Sample exquisite home-made candy at Sweet Julep's Candy & Gifts, or dine at PF Changs, 5 Guys Burgers, Longhorn Steakhouse, TGI Friday's, Atlanta Bread Company, - there is sure to be a culinary diversion to suit your palette. After dinner, stroll the lush, tree-lined streets or relax at the luxurious Palmetto Grande 16-screen theatre. Ten minutes away you'll find famous Shem Creek shrimp boats and seafood restaurants. The Yorktown WWII destroyer and several historical plantations are all within easy driving distance as well.
